Hans Holbein’s The Ambassadors is a masterclass in symbolism and precision. Two richly dressed men stand among instruments of science, art, and exploration, tools of Renaissance knowledge. Yet a strange, skewed skull floats in the foreground, visible only from an angle, reminding us of mortality amid worldly success. Textures gleam: silk, wood, metal, and fur, rendered with astonishing realism. In ikonoTV’s Slow Art format, the painting’s enigmatic layers unfold slowly, letting the viewer discover each subtle object and shadow. A meditation on balance, power, and the brevity of life, this is portraiture at its most philosophical.
